AIDA (marketing)

AIDA stands for Attention, Interest, Desire, and Action. It's a way of thinking about marketing. It's a way to help you create content so that you can market your product or service in the most effective way.

First, you have to get people's attention with your content. Use bright colors, catchy slogans, or fun visuals to grab their attention.

Second, you need to create interest in your product or service. You can do this by explaining the features and benefits of your product, or by telling a story about how it can help people.

Third, you want to create a sense of desire. You can do this by showing how your product or service can solve people's problems or make their life better in some way.

Finally, you want to encourage people to take action. This could be signing up for your newsletter, or visiting your website to learn more about your product. Give them a clear call-to-action, like "click here to learn more".

When you use AIDA, your content should be engaging and get people interested in learning more about you and your product.
